## Contacts — Formula Sandboxing

The Fennelwick sandbox isolates user-supplied formulas in the Ledgerline product. Ownership: the Runtime Safety team. They approve any release touching the interpreter, resource limits, or escape-hatch audit logs. Releases changing sandbox policy require their sign-off before the freeze window closes — no exceptions. Security incidents go straight to them, not general support. For sign-offs, policy questions, or suspected escapes, use the address below.

billing contact of tajep-bawep = pelix@halixnet.internal

Subject: Memtrace cut-over complete

Team,

Cut-over to Memtrace v2 for GPU memory profiling finished last night. Old v1 agents are disabled; any tickets referencing v1 dashboards should be closed as resolved-by-migration. Sampling overhead is now under 2% and allocation traces include kernel names. Known gap: profiles older than 30 days were not migrated. Point customers at the v2 docs for setup questions. For reference when troubleshooting, the agent now runs with the following configuration.

settings of bagaf-bawip:
[aldax]
port = 5000
region = south-4
host = aldax.brasklabs.corp
team = brivan
timeout_ms = 2000
retries = 2

## Changelog — Ferrowisp 4.2: new circuit breaker defaults

Heads up, plugin folks: we got tired of the Glintmere upstream API taking everyone down with it, so the breaker now trips after 5 consecutive failures instead of 20, and the cool-off window doubled. If your plugin hammers Glintmere endpoints, expect faster open states — handle BreakerOpen gracefully rather than retrying blind. The full set of shipped defaults is below.

config for fahop-tajeg:
soriel:
  pin: 6453
  tenant: norwyn
  seal: seal_c441745b
  metrics_host: metrics.soriel.ordinworks.local
  standby_team: zorox
  escalation: wenael-casox
  nonce: 429fd1